Ty Morrison 6'8" Junior Trevor Browne (Phoenix AZ)
Arizona Player of the Year. Big time body and athlete who can finish with the best of them. Also a big time shot blocker. Underrated jumpshot that is very effective and a solid ballhandler who can get by defenders from the wing. Has a tendency to coast
because he is more talented than players in AZ, but when he turns it on he is a
definite high major talent. Top 75 prospect that is moving closer to the top 50 nationally after Hal Pastner's Las Vegas event.

2003 - High School Basketball:
Morrison is probably the best prospect out of Arizona in the class of 2004. Long and athletic, Morrison physically has the tools to be a big-time prospect. His skills continue to develop, and he relies quite a bit on his athleticism to dominate Arizona high school competition.
